A reason WWE doesn't often used injured talent on TV

In our Fightful Q&A this week, a reader asked Sean Ross Sapp if it was possible that Liv Morgan could come back and work as an on-screen character while she isn’t cleared. Sapp answered that she very well could, but explained why WWE hasn’t been keen on doing that in the past.

Beyond just wanting returns, pops and the talent being back whenever they’re cleared so they can maximize usage, much of it has to do with contracts. Many times – unless negotiated otherwise – WWE contracts freeze when a wrestler is sidelined with an injury. WWE is able to extend contracts based on that amount of time out. However, if WWE has them working on-screen as a performer, that clock keeps ticking and they can’t freeze the deal.

That has happened with a few wrestlers in the past who continued doing on-screen work for WWE, and weren’t subject to freezes.
